The vaccination site at the hotel located on Lockoford Lane in Chesterfield town centre, opened in early February this year and was operated by Peak Pharmacy with Casa Hotel staff also working as administrations.
But the partnership between the pharmacy and the hotel to deliver immunisation jabs against Covid-19 has now ended.

The Casa Hotel site was one of two vaccination sites in Chesterfield, alongside the GP-run Winding Wheel Theatre, helping the town to vaccinate 86% if its adult population with first doses according to the latest NHS statistics.
The sites have also provided just over 70% of the population with second doses, while the centre at Casa Hotel site administered more than 30,000 vaccinations alone.
